7''[[http://aceattorney.sparklin.org/forum/viewtopic.php?f=33&t=4267/ Endless Time]]'' is a [[ForumRolePlays Forum Role Play]] on ''[[http://aceattorney.sparklin.org/ Ace Attorney Online.]]'' Set in a [[MedievalEuropeanFantasy fantasy world,]] Endless Time follows the stories of various characters across 7 nations -- Darath, Grahk, Yalara, Jopo, Terum, Fellum, and Alia -- and the cursed Darathian King Thereme's wish to one day rule over them all.
